A series of original graded pieces for piano or keyboard with suggestions for improvisation and composition. Duets are included in each volume. The series can be used either as a first tutor or as supplementary material for students following other courses. Contents: Bells * Spiral Staircase * Downside Up, Upside Down * It's a mystery * Cute * Little Prelude * Trumpets and Drums * Short Story (Duet) * Robin Hood and his Merry Men * Church in the Mist * Sweetness and Light * Camel Train * Waving Goodbye (Duet) * Garden Swing * Small World * Marchin' Blues * Cool as a Carrot * Dead Man's Creek * Taide's Tune (Duet) * Teddy Bears in the Moonlight * Exercices * Terms and Signs * Key to the Written Music.

Take your students and audiences on a quick tour of the History of Jazz with this impressive Les Hooper chart for better bands. Starts in the 1920's and moves forward about a decade for each following chorus until you get to the present. A great way to teach many jazz styles and features short solos(written) for piano, trombone,trumpet and drums. Even includes a short section for dixieland band. Totally unique!

A (Very) Short History of Music is an amazing grade 1 medley of a representative example from each major period of Western music using mostly half and quarter notes. Seamlessly presented by Douglas E. Wagner, players and audiences alike will experience approximately ten centuries of music history in two and a half minutes.
